It referenced of_property_read_string_util whereas the function name
is of_property_read_string_helper.

Introduced in a87fa1d81a9fb5e9adca9820e16008c40ad09f33 (of: Fix
overflow bug in string property parsing functions). Found out when
reviewing the stable 3.12 queue.
